RNA m6 A methylation regulates virus-host interaction and EBNA2 expression during Epstein-Barr virus infection.

Xiang ZhengJia WangXiaoyue ZhangYuxin FuQiu PengJianhong LuLingyu WeiZhengshuo LiCan LiuYangge WuQun YanJian Ma
Published in: Immunity, inflammation and disease (2021)
These results reveal the critical role of m6 A modification in the process of de novo EBV infection.
